The doldrums train you to place your trust in God and not in your own frantic blowing. There will be, even must be, times when you draw the sail and nothing happens. You are doing everything “right.” You are reading the living Word, but it does not seem alive. You are praying to the living God, but it seems like no one’s listening. You are worshipping, but it just sounds like noise. You’re doing all you know how to do, yet you are stuck. The doldrums are there to remind you that it is the real God you are seeking. You must wait on him because he is God. He is not in our service. We are in his.
